Formatieren von Zahlen in Java wird verwendet, um Werte wie Währung anzuzeigen. Java schneidet die Werte "0" nach Dezimalzahlen so formatieren die Zahl zeigt einen Standard von zwei Stellen nach dem Komma . Für andere Anwendungen kann es erforderlich sein , um Zahlen mit einem anderen Format anzeigen zu sein. Glücklicherweise kommt Java mit einer internen Funktion , um Zahlen mit nur wenigen Zeilen Code zu formatieren. Anleitung
1
Fügen Sie die Format -Bibliotheken. Class -Bibliotheken werden von der Java -Compiler für die Formatierung von Zahlen geliefert , aber sie müssen in den Header des Codes enthalten sein. Dies sind die Bibliotheken im Code enthalten : import java.text.DecimalFormat , Import java.text.NumberFormat ;
2
erstellen das Format . Anzahl Formate nutzen die " # "-Symbol . Es gibt eine Reihe anstelle des Symbols verwendet wird, während andere Zeichen statisch in der Form eingesetzt werden . Der folgende Code ist ein Beispiel für eine Reihe Format in Java : NumberFormat myFormat = new DecimalFormat ("# 0.00 "); Dieses Format wird "0" Zeichen zu Zahlen, die keine Dezimalstellen hinzufügen , ähnlich dem, was für die erforderlichen Devisen
3
drucken eine formatierte Zahl auf dem Display. Der folgende Code verwendet das Zahlenformat in Schritt 2 definiert, um eine Nachkommastelle formatieren : double myMoney = 88 ; System.out.println ( myFormat.format ( myMoney ) );
4
Sie die Ergebnisse. Wenn sie ordnungsgemäß umgesetzt werden , sollte der Code zu kompilieren und drucken Sie das folgende formatierte Dezimalstellen : 88.00